First Industrial Revolution
The first industrial revolu-
tion mechanized production, using water and steam 
power.

Second Industrial Revolution
The second industrial revolution created mass 
production with electricity and the assembly line.

Third Industrial Revolution
The third industrial revolution automated production 
with electronics and information technology

Fourth Industrial Revolution
The fourth industrial revolution began at the turn of the 
twenty-first century and is characterized by a much 
more ubiquitous and mobile internet; smaller, more 
powerful, and cheaper sensors; and AI, particularly 
machine learning.
